Census of 1c Blue, Type I (Scott 5)

5-CAN-017

5-CAN-017

Notes:
  • Vertical crease at top left. At one point after the 1989 Siegel sale, the curved right margin was trimmed to become more even.
  • Black grid.
Provenance:
  • Reportedly purchased circa 1966 by Clifford C. Cole Jr. of Atlanta from a dealer’s stock, where identified as a No. 7. Mr. Cole informed the dealer and they agreed on a compromise price as 7R1E.
  • 4/23/1988, Siegel Auction Galleries, 1988 Rarities of the World, Sale 692, Lot 53, Realized $14,000, realized $14,000 vs. $22,500 Scott value.
  • 4/15/1989, Siegel Auction Galleries, 1989 Rarities of the World, Sale 708, Lot 61, Realized $15,000, realized $15,000 vs. $22,500 Scott value.
  • 5/2/1995, Kelleher, Lot 385, realized $16,000 vs. $15,000 Scott value.
  • 10/28/2008, Perry B. Hansen Collection, Siegel Auction Galleries, The Perry Hansen Collection of U.S. Stamps and Covers, Sale 963, Lot 83, Realized $27,000, realized $27,000 hammer versus $85,000 Scott value.
Certificates:
  • PF 24715 (1967) issued to Clifford C. Cole Jr., noting a vertical crease at left.
  • PF 294129 (1995) after trimming the right margin, noting a vertical crease at left.
